    Michael T. Deer is an Associate in the firm’s Pittsburgh office and a member of the Commercial Litigation practice group.

    While in law school, Michael served as an Associate Editor for the Duquesne Law Review, having his article published in the flagship Journal.  Michael also served as a Judicial Intern to The Honorable Alexander P. Bicket in the Allegheny County Court of Common Pleas – Criminal Division.

    Lastly, Michael was a Student Attorney in the Wills & Healthcare Decisions Clinic, where he worked alongside local attorneys to counsel clients and draft wills and various healthcare documents for members of the community.
